Do Unto Others
May I be more willing to help others... when I myself have asked for help. May I learn to be more accepting... as I myself seek acceptance. May I learn to trust others... as I want to be trusted myself. May I learn to be more forgiving... because at times I too need forgiveness. May I realize I need to be more patient with others... as I ask others to have patience with me. May I learn how important it is to compliment others... hoping to boost their self-esteem... as I too like to feel good about myself. May I try to be a friend to others... as I too have had moments of lonliness. May I try and be understanding of others fears... even if they seem silly to me... because perhaps the things I fear, seem silly to others. May I show others respect... as I too would like to be respected. May I do more to show others I appreciate them... as it also feels good to me to be appreciated by others. May I learn to take responsibility for my actions... as others are not responsible for my choices. P.R. Deremer
